How are we currently making money VS how we should 🧐

Working flexible hours and doing what you love requires one key ingredient: money. You either need to have it already or find a way to make it.

You can earn money through various types of work, such as being an employee or entrepreneur (self-employed). Work can be either location-bound, meaning you must be in a certain area to do it, or location-independent, which allows you to work from anywhere.

Examples of different work settings:

  1. Location-bound employee - doctor
  2. Location-independent employee - software engineer (remote job)
  3. Location-bound entrepreneur - plumber

Location-independent entrepreneur - freelance web designer/writer/coder

It's easy to find a job that lets you work from home. More and more office jobs are allowing remote work, so you can look for one and become a worker who is not tied to one location.

But many of us embrace the opportunity to work on our own terms, giving us control over our time. Therefore, our goal is to become an unstoppable, location-independent entrepreneur.

How to become a location-independent entrepreneur 👩🏻‍💻

Creator path: Create free content on internet, build an audience over time, and begin generating revenue through sponsors, products, and courses.

• Problem: Long-term process, tough competition, returns come much later

• Benefit of media: Make products with one-time effort and make money while you sleep

Entrepreneur path: Build a business or startup, and form a team of individuals with skills to make your idea come to life.

• Problem: Hard being a startup founder, issues of fundraising and making it profitable.

• Benefit of code: Put in the effort to create a product, allow customers to sign up.

Freelance path 🤩

Have a skill you can do remotely, and find people to pay you for that skill.

• Problem: Trading time for money.

• Benefits: Gain profits more quickly than Creator and Entrepreneur path.

To live a flexible life on your terms, Freelance Path > Entrepreneur Path & Creator Path

Becoming a Remote Freelancer

  • Identify the skills you already have or build a skill that people are willing to pay for. Offer value to those people through these skills. Money is an exchange of value.
  • You can find clients in two ways: reach out to creators who can benefit from your skills, or by targeting businesses who need help with social media presence or other services.
  • Make yourself visible and present yourself professionally. Have a decent presence on social platforms depending on your niche. Create a personal website to sell goods and services worldwide and accept payments. All you need is a single-paying client.

How to do this with a full-time job?

Remember, it takes time and effort to build a skill and find people to market it to. Becoming an expert in something and then building your own business is a long-term process.

Don't quit your day job, until you know you can fund yourself through your side hustle.

Manage your time and energy wisely; use evenings and weekends to figure out how to land your first client.

Don't be discouraged if things don't go as planned. Failure is part of the journey.

With dedication and new strategies, you can make money and have control over your time.
